My husband was diagnosed with prostate and bone cancer nearly 2 years ago, during lockdown.  We have been quite isolated during that time as we are both vulnerable.

3 weeks ago he had an op to consolidate his femur as he was in quite a lot of pain.  It went well as he was feeling better.  He had been quite depressed. Then last thursday

he had a fall. He has fractured his femur and cannot walk at all.  He is in hospital at the moment but I am really anxious about his coming home.  We live in a cottage not

adapted for a wheel chair and the bedrooms are upstairs.  I cannot sleep and feel very low. I feel I can't complain as his condition is so much worse. I am cracking up.

  • Hi

    Sorry to read about how things are going, you could try two things, first contact McMillan nurses and tell them of your problem, they are excellent at dealing with these situations, second they will know people who can help with the trouble your having with his wheelchair.

    The council also have help lines that deal with this, as regards his wheelchair. But I find McMillan the best people to talk to.

  • Hi Lucy,

    I visited a Maggie’s centre last week and they are a fantastic source of information and support. They can also provide you as a carer with a place to go as well as supporting with things at home. I’m not sure wherer your nearest centre will be but they’re also online and on Facebook so you can contact them that way too. 

    https://www.maggies.org
